By 1999, Soul Asylum went into hiatus after making their eighth album Candy from a Stranger (1998), which sold the fewest copies of the three albums most recently released at that point (after Grave Dancers Union and Let Your Dim Light Shine (1995), which yielded the big hits "Misery" and "Just Like Anyone"). [4] The band toured relentlessly in its early years, opening for other American touring bands and later performing as a headliner act after gaining exposure on the "Flip Your Wig" tour with the Minneapolis band Hsker D in early 1986. [3], The group was an outgrowth of a previous band, Loud Fast Rules, formed in 1981 by drummer and lead vocalist Dave Pirner, guitarist and backing vocalist Dan Murphy, and bassist Karl Mueller.
